博客 数据还原技术实现与数据恢复方法

数据还原技术实现与数据恢复方法

   数栈君   发表于 2026-03-10 14:49  30  0

在数字化转型的浪潮中,数据已成为企业最宝贵的资产之一。无论是数据中台、数字孪生还是数字可视化,数据的完整性和可用性都是核心关注点。然而,数据在存储和传输过程中可能会面临丢失、损坏或被篡改的风险。为了应对这些挑战,数据还原技术应运而生。本文将深入探讨数据还原技术的实现方式以及数据恢复的方法,帮助企业更好地保护和管理数据资产。


一、数据还原技术的实现

数据还原技术是指通过某种手段将数据恢复到之前的状态,以应对数据丢失或损坏的情况。其实现方式多种多样,主要包括以下几种:

1. 数据备份与恢复

数据备份是数据还原的基础。通过定期备份数据,企业可以在数据丢失时快速恢复。常见的备份方式包括:

  • 全量备份:备份所有数据,适用于数据量较小的场景。
  • 增量备份:仅备份自上次备份以来发生变化的数据,节省存储空间和时间。
  • 差异备份:备份自上次全量备份以来所有变化的数据,比增量备份更高效。

2. 数据日志记录

数据日志记录是一种通过记录数据变更历史来实现数据还原的技术。通过日志,可以追踪到数据的每一个变更操作,并在需要时回滚到特定版本。这种方法特别适用于需要高数据一致性的场景,如金融交易系统。

3. 基于快照的还原

快照技术通过捕获数据在某一时刻的状态,提供了一种快速还原数据的方法。与传统备份相比,快照技术具有恢复时间短、数据一致性高等优势,广泛应用于存储系统中。

4. 分布式数据同步

在分布式系统中,数据还原可以通过节点间的数据同步实现。当某个节点的数据丢失或损坏时,其他节点可以提供最新的数据副本进行还原。这种方法依赖于高效的同步机制和网络通信。


二、数据恢复方法

数据恢复是数据还原技术的核心应用之一。根据数据丢失的原因和场景,数据恢复方法可以分为以下几类:

1. 灾难恢复

灾难恢复是指在物理或逻辑灾难(如火灾、洪水、病毒攻击等)发生后,通过备份数据和恢复计划将系统恢复到正常运行状态。常见的灾难恢复方法包括:

  • 冷备份恢复:备份数据存储在异地或云端,灾难发生后需要人工干预进行恢复。
  • 热备份恢复:备份数据存储在实时运行的系统中,可以在灾难发生后快速恢复。

2. 数据修复

数据修复是指通过技术手段修复损坏的数据文件或存储介质。常见的数据修复方法包括:

  • 文件修复:通过修复损坏的文件系统或文件结构,恢复数据。
  • 介质修复:通过物理修复或替换损坏的存储介质,恢复数据。

3. 数据版本控制

数据版本控制是一种通过管理数据变更历史来实现数据还原的方法。通过版本控制,用户可以轻松回滚到任意历史版本,适用于开发、测试和生产环境中的数据管理。

4. 基于机器学习的恢复

随着人工智能技术的发展,基于机器学习的数据恢复方法逐渐崭露头角。这种方法通过分析数据的特征和模式,自动识别和修复损坏的数据,具有高效性和智能化的特点。


三、数据还原技术在现代企业中的应用

1. 数据中台

数据中台是企业数字化转型的核心基础设施,负责整合、存储和管理企业内外部数据。数据还原技术在数据中台中的应用主要体现在:

  • 数据清洗与修复:通过数据还原技术,可以快速修复数据中台中的脏数据或损坏数据。
  • 数据版本控制:通过版本控制,数据中台可以实现对数据的多版本管理,满足不同业务场景的需求。

2. 数字孪生

数字孪生是一种通过数字模型实时反映物理世界状态的技术。数据还原技术在数字孪生中的应用包括:

  • 模型修复:当数字模型因数据损坏或更新错误而失效时,可以通过数据还原技术快速修复。
  • 历史数据还原:通过历史数据还原,可以实现对物理世界过去状态的模拟和分析。

3. 数字可视化

数字可视化通过将数据转化为图形、图表等形式,帮助企业更好地理解和决策。数据还原技术在数字可视化中的应用包括:

  • 数据源修复:当可视化数据源出现问题时,可以通过数据还原技术快速恢复数据。
  • 动态数据更新:通过数据还原技术,可以实现对动态数据的实时更新和可视化。

四、数据还原技术的未来发展趋势

1. AI与自动化

人工智能和自动化技术的结合将为数据还原技术带来新的可能性。例如,基于机器学习的自动修复算法可以在数据损坏发生时自动识别并修复问题,减少人工干预。

2. 区块链技术

区块链技术的去中心化和不可篡改特性为数据还原技术提供了新的思路。通过区块链技术,可以实现数据的分布式存储和不可篡改,从而提高数据还原的安全性和可靠性。

3. 边缘计算

随着边缘计算的普及,数据还原技术将更多地应用于边缘节点。通过在边缘节点上实现数据的实时备份和还原,可以减少数据传输延迟,提高数据可用性。


五、总结与建议

数据还原技术是保障企业数据安全和业务连续性的关键手段。通过合理选择和应用数据还原技术,企业可以有效应对数据丢失、损坏或篡改的风险,提升数据管理能力。

如果您希望了解更多关于数据还原技术的实践和应用,欢迎申请试用我们的解决方案:申请试用。我们的技术团队将为您提供专业的支持和服务,帮助您更好地管理和保护数据资产。


通过本文的介绍,我们相信您对数据还原技术的实现和应用有了更深入的了解。无论是数据中台、数字孪生还是数字可视化,数据还原技术都将为企业提供强有力的支持,助力企业在数字化转型中取得成功。

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料